The British Superbike Championship goes from strength to strength. BSB is big, and growing even bigger, with the British series now eclipsing World Superbikes in its importance to motorcycle manufacturers worldwide.
Full of colorful local heroes, such as Niall Mackenzie, Neil Hodgson, James Whitham, Shane Byrne, Sean Emmett and John Reynolds, and some of the best international riders in the world, including 2005 title protagonists Gregorio Lavilla and Ryuchi Kiyonari, racing on tight and demanding circuits, the BSB championship mixes together all the right ingredients to provide spectacular racing action.
Packed with facts, anecdotes, and stunning colour photography, this beautifully produced book analyses the men, the machines, the behind-the-scenes politics and the titanic championship battles and includes a comprehensive results section. |
